What actually matters for photo editing performance
Before getting into specific laptops, it helps to know which specs move the needle and which ones are basically irrelevant for stills work.
RAM. 24GB has become the practical sweet spot for photo editing in 2026. 16GB still works for single-file edits, but it slows down noticeably once you're running Lightroom and Photoshop side by side, or working on stitched panoramas and focus-stacked composites. If you shoot medium format or do heavy batch exports, 32GB or more removes any hesitation.
CPU vs. GPU. Lightroom's develop module and Photoshop's newer AI tools split work between the CPU and GPU depending on the task. A modern GPU accelerates masking, noise reduction, and export encoding significantly, so don't assume photo editing is a "CPU-only" workload the way it was a decade ago.
Display. This is the one category where you shouldn't compromise. You need accurate color, and ideally 100% sRGB or DCI-P3 coverage with strong out-of-box calibration. OLED panels have become common on creator laptops and deliver excellent contrast and color for reviewing edits, though a good calibrated IPS panel will still get the job done for most photographers.
Storage speed. A fast PCIe SSD (not a SATA drive) makes a real difference when you're importing a card full of RAW files or scrubbing through a library in Lightroom Classic.

Best overall: Apple MacBook Pro 14 (M5)
The Apple MacBook Pro 14-inch (M5) is the best all-around laptop for photo editing in 2026, and it's not particularly close. The base M5 chip handles nearly any stills workload without breaking a sweat, RAW imports are noticeably faster than the previous generation, and battery life is still class-leading for a laptop this powerful.
Pricing starts at $1,599 for the 16GB/512GB configuration. If you want more headroom, the M5 Pro model starts at $2,199 for the 14-inch and $2,699 for the 16-inch, and steps up to an 18-core CPU, 20-core GPU, and up to 64GB of unified memory. At the top, the M5 Max starts at $3,599 (14-inch) and $3,899 (16-inch) for genuine desktop-replacement performance.

Reviewers who edit professionally have noted that even the base 36GB M5 Pro configuration is "seriously potent" for Photoshop, with filters and exports completing quickly. If you spring for the optional nano-texture display coating, it's genuinely worth it for photo work: it kills reflections and glare almost entirely while keeping color accuracy intact, which matters if you edit anywhere near a window.
Who it's for: Lightroom and Photoshop users who want the smoothest day-to-day experience, the longest battery life, and don't need Windows-only software like Capture One's older plugin ecosystem or specific tethering tools.
Best Windows option: ASUS ProArt P16
If you're not tied to macOS, the ASUS ProArt P16 is the strongest Windows laptop for photographers this year. It pairs an AMD Ryzen AI 9 HX 370 processor with an Nvidia RTX 5070 GPU and 32GB of RAM, and configurations run from roughly $2,000 to $3,000 depending on the GPU tier (options go up to an RTX 5090 for video-heavy hybrid shooters).
The 4K OLED touchscreen is the real selling point for photo work. It covers 100% of the DCI-P3 gamut with Delta E under 1, meaning color accuracy is close enough to a dedicated reference monitor for most professional needs, and it's Pantone-validated out of the box. Peak brightness hits 1,600 nits, which makes a real difference editing HDR files or just working near a bright window.
At 4.3 pounds and under 15mm thick, it's also easy to toss in a bag for a location edit session, something a lot of "creator" laptops in this performance class fail at. Battery life runs 10 to 13 hours in typical use according to reviewers, which is respectable for a discrete-GPU machine.
Who it's for: Windows photographers who want a color-accurate display without paying for a separate monitor, and who might occasionally dip into video editing or 3D work where the GPU pays off.
Best for most photographers: Lenovo Yoga Pro 9i 16
The Lenovo Yoga Pro 9i 16 is the pick for photographers who want strong performance without spending ProArt or MacBook Pro money. The 2026 model runs an Intel Core Ultra 9 285H processor with an Nvidia RTX 5060 GPU, 32GB of RAM, and a 1TB PCIe 4.0 SSD, which is more than enough headroom for Lightroom catalogs in the tens of thousands of images.
The 16-inch 3.2K Tandem OLED display runs at 120Hz with brightness up to 1,100 nits depending on configuration, and delivers the kind of rich color and deep contrast you want when judging an edit. At 1.8kg it's noticeably lighter than most 16-inch creator laptops with a discrete GPU.
Who it's for: Enthusiasts and working photographers who want a genuinely great display and reliable performance without stretching into $3,000+ territory.
Do you need a discrete GPU for photo editing?
Mostly, yes, but not for the reason people assume. A discrete GPU doesn't make Lightroom's basic sliders faster in any way you'd notice. Where it matters is in the AI-heavy features: Denoise, Super Resolution, Select Subject, and Generative Fill all lean on GPU compute, and a stronger GPU cuts processing time from tens of seconds down to a few. If you shoot high-volume work like weddings or events and batch-process hundreds of files, that time adds up fast.
If your editing is mostly exposure, color, and crop adjustments on a modest number of files per shoot, an integrated GPU on a machine like the base MacBook Pro will be completely fine. RAM: how much do you actually need
- 16GB: Workable for single-image RAW editing, but expect slowdowns with big panoramas, focus stacks, or running Lightroom and Photoshop together.
- 24GB: The realistic sweet spot for 2026. Handles most professional workflows without complaint.
- 32GB+: Worth it if you batch-process large volumes, shoot medium format, or do heavy compositing work.
Don't buy based on marketing copy that says "8GB is enough for casual users." Photo editing software, especially with AI features enabled, is not casual computing anymore.
Storage and screen size considerations
For storage, 1TB is the realistic minimum if you're keeping a working catalog locally rather than offloading everything to an external drive immediately. RAW files from a 45MP body run 60-90MB each, and that adds up fast across a season of shoots.
For screen size, 16-inch panels give you more room for palettes and side-by-side comparisons, but 14-inch models are meaningfully lighter for photographers who travel with a laptop between shoots. Mac vs. Windows for photo editing: does it actually matter?
This debate used to matter a lot more than it does now. Lightroom and Photoshop perform comparably well on both platforms today, and Adobe keeps feature parity close between versions. The real differences come down to ecosystem habits rather than raw editing capability.
Mac still holds an edge for photographers who also shoot video on the side and want tight integration with Final Cut Pro, or who value the long battery life and quiet, fanless operation of the base M-series chips during lighter editing sessions. Windows holds the edge if you rely on tethering software with narrower Mac support, need a touchscreen for stylus-based retouching, or want more flexibility in choosing a display panel and GPU tier independent of the chassis.
If you're already invested in one ecosystem for your phone, backup workflow, or existing software licenses, that's usually a stronger reason to stay put than any performance difference between this year's laptops.
Calibrating whichever laptop you choose
No laptop screen, however good on paper, replaces a proper hardware calibration if you're delivering client work or printing. Even a $3,000 laptop with a factory-calibrated panel drifts over time and varies unit to unit. A colorimeter like the Datacolor SpyderX takes a few minutes to run and removes the guesswork, especially if you deliver prints or shoot for clients who expect consistent color across devices.
This matters more on OLED panels than people expect. OLED displays look fantastic out of the box, but they can render slightly differently than a calibrated reference monitor, particularly in shadow detail and very saturated colors. A quick calibration pass closes that gap.
External storage and backup considerations
Whatever laptop you land on, internal storage fills up fast once you're shooting RAW regularly, so plan your backup strategy at the same time you're planning your laptop purchase. A fast external SSD connected over Thunderbolt or USB4 lets you keep an active working catalog off the internal drive without a meaningful speed penalty, which also means you're not stuck if the internal drive fills mid-shoot.
The safest setup most working photographers land on is the 3-2-1 approach: three copies of your images, on two different types of media, with one copy stored off-site or in the cloud. A laptop with fast Thunderbolt or USB4 ports makes this much less painful, since transferring a full card's worth of RAW files takes seconds rather than minutes.
Buying refurbished or previous-generation models
If the newest chips are outside your budget, last year's flagship is usually a smarter buy than this year's mid-tier model. A refurbished M4 Pro MacBook Pro or a previous-generation ProArt with a strong display will still comfortably outperform most photo editing workloads, often at a meaningful discount. Manufacturer refurbished units typically come with a standard warranty, which makes them a safer bet than third-party used listings if you want some protection on the purchase.
